The Magic Of Poly Extension Gel Nail Liquid

what is poly extension gel nail liquid

Polygel nails are a hybrid nail enhancement formula that combines the strength and durability of acrylic nails with the flexibility of gel nails. They are a lightweight, flexible alternative to acrylic nails and can be applied to natural nails or used to create extensions. Polygel nails are a relatively new manicure technique that has gained popularity due to their versatility and long-lasting results, with manicures lasting up to three to four weeks. The application process involves curing the polygel under a UV or LED light, filing and shaping, and applying a top coat. The removal process is simple but requires caution to avoid damage to the natural nail. Polygel nails are available in a range of colours and can be done at home or in a salon, with prices varying depending on location and salon reputation.

Poly Extension Gel Nails vs. Acrylic Nails

Poly Extension Gel Nails, also known as Polygel Nails, are a hybrid nail extension that combines the qualities of acrylic nails and gel nails. It is a lightweight, flexible alternative to acrylic nails, providing stronger and more natural-looking nails. Polygel nails can be applied directly to the natural nail, unlike acrylic nails, which require an artificial nail to be applied on top. This makes polygel nails less prone to breakage and lifting, ensuring the integrity of the natural nails remains intact. The application process for polygel nails is also simpler than that of acrylic nails, as there is no need to worry about achieving the correct consistency for the bead before application.

In terms of durability, Polygel nails can last up to three to four weeks, sometimes even longer, depending on the individual's nail growth and lifestyle. This is comparable to the longevity of acrylic nails, which are known for their long-lasting quality. However, the flexibility of Polygel nails makes them less prone to chipping and breaking compared to the harder acrylic nails. The thicker viscosity of Polygel nails also contributes to their durability, as they only require one coat, while builder gel needs multiple applications to achieve the desired thickness.

When it comes to removal, Polygel nails should be removed by a professional to ensure the natural nails are not damaged. The process involves trimming, filing, buffing, shaping, and cleansing the nails to remove the Polygel and any remaining dust. On the other hand, acrylic nails typically require breaking any residual bonds from the previous application to ensure the new gel adheres properly to the natural nails.

In terms of appearance, Polygel nails can look almost identical to acrylic nails in terms of design and appearance. They are available in a range of colours, and gel polish can also be applied over them if desired. Polygel nails also have a more natural feel than acrylic nails due to their gel-like quality, and they do not have the same strong chemical odour associated with acrylics.

Price-wise, Polygel nails can range from \$55 to \$150 depending on the type of application, length, and shape. This is a similar price range to acrylic nails, but the longer-lasting quality of Polygel nails may result in fewer maintenance visits, making them a more cost-effective option in the long run.

Poly Extension Gel Nails vs. Regular Gel Nails

Poly Extension Gel Nails, also known as Polygel nails, are a hybrid nail enhancement formula that combines the durability of acrylic nails with the elasticity of gel nails. Polygel nails can be used to create extensions or as a solid and long-lasting base for natural nails. The formula is lightweight and flexible, making it less prone to breaking and lifting than acrylic nails. It also has a thicker viscosity than builder gel, which makes it easier to work with and allows for a quicker application process.

Regular Gel Nails, on the other hand, are the thinnest of the three nail enhancements and are applied directly to natural nails. While gel nails offer flexibility, they do not provide the same level of structure and strength as Polygel nails. Regular gel polish is long-lasting and results in a glossy, chip-free manicure. However, it can be challenging to remove, requiring acetone soaking and buffing, which can dry out the nails.

In terms of application, Polygel nails are typically applied using dual forms, plastic pieces that guide the shaping of nail extensions. The formula is cured under UV or LED light and can be filed and shaped as needed. Regular gel nails are applied similarly to traditional nail polish but are cured under a UV light to harden and set.

When it comes to cost, Polygel nails are generally more expensive than basic gel manicures, with prices ranging from $55 to $150 for a full set or sculpted extension. However, Polygel manicures can last up to three to four weeks, almost twice as long as regular gel manicures, which typically last up to two weeks.

Both options offer advantages and disadvantages. Polygel nails provide more strength and flexibility, allowing for longer-lasting manicures and nail extensions. Regular gel nails are a more affordable option and are applied directly to natural nails, but they may not offer the same durability and can be more challenging to remove.

Ultimately, the choice between Poly Extension Gel Nails and Regular Gel Nails depends on individual preferences, desired nail length, and budget. It is important to consider the pros and cons of each option to make an informed decision that aligns with your specific nail goals and priorities.

Pros and Cons of Poly Extension Gel Nails

Poly extension gel nails, also known as polygel nails, are a hybrid nail enhancement formula that combines the durability of acrylic nails with the elasticity of gel nails. They are lightweight, flexible, and strong, and can be used to create extensions or as a base for natural nails.

Pros of Poly Extension Gel Nails

  • They are a more durable option than regular gel polish, which only provides long-lasting colour.
  • They are less prone to break and lift than acrylic nails, as they are more flexible and harder than gel.
  • They are long-lasting, typically lasting up to three to four weeks, and can be worn even longer if you choose a light nude or pink colour.
  • They are non-damaging to natural nails when applied and removed properly.
  • They are versatile and can be used for nail extensions or as a base for natural nails.
  • They are quick to apply, requiring only one coat due to their thicker formula.
  • They are easy to remove, with a process similar to that of gel and acrylic nails.

Cons of Poly Extension Gel Nails

  • They are more expensive than basic gel manicures, with prices ranging from $50 to $150 for a fresh set.
  • They require a lamp to cure and harden the polygel, which is an additional cost if doing them at home.
  • There is a risk of damaging your natural nails if the polygel is applied or removed improperly.
  • They may not last a full month if you are involved in daily activities that are rough on your hands.
  • They may not be suitable for everyone, as there are many factors to consider, such as individual nail growth and lifestyle.

Application Process of Poly Extension Gel Nails

Poly Extension Gel Nails, also known as Polygel Nails, are a hybrid nail enhancement formula that combines the durability of acrylic nails with the elasticity of gel nails. The process and materials used in the manicure are quite different from regular gel and acrylic nails.

The application process for Poly Extension Gel Nails typically involves the following steps:

  • Nail Preparation: Start with clean, oil-free, natural nails. Remove any dead skin and cuticles surrounding the nails. Lightly buff and file the nail surface to ensure better adhesion of the gel.
  • Base Coat Application: Apply a thin, even layer of the base coat provided in the kit. Cure the base coat under a UV or LED lamp for 30 seconds to 2 minutes. The gel will adhere to the base coat, so even application is crucial.
  • Nail Form Selection: Choose the best nail form from the kit that fits each finger. Leave ample space between the model and your natural nails for the extension.
  • Gel Application: Take a small amount of gel from the tube using a spatula tool and apply it to the dual form. Use the brush and slip solution to extend the width and length of the gel, ensuring the thickest application is in the middle of the form.
  • Air Bubble Removal: Gently press down on the rest of the nail to push out any air bubbles. Note that bubbles can cause lifting. Turn the nail over and smooth out the back of the poly gel to ensure a smooth surface.
  • Curing and Form Removal: Cure the nail extension under an LED lamp for at least 30 seconds or a UV lamp for 2 minutes. After curing, gently move the edge of the nail model until it pops out.
  • Filing and Shaping: Once all the nails are cured, file and shape them as desired. Wipe off the nails to remove any adhesive residue.
  • Top Coat Application: Apply the top coat provided in the kit and cure it under the UV or LED lamp.
  • Final Touches: Wipe the nails with a lint-free cloth to remove any dust. Apply cuticle oil to rehydrate the nail area.

Poly Extension Gel Nails will not dry and harden until exposed to LED or UV light, allowing for flexibility during the application process. The manicure can last for up to three to four weeks, depending on the client's lifestyle and individual nail growth. After this period, a refill or professional removal is recommended to maintain the integrity of the natural nails.

Removal Process of Poly Extension Gel Nails

Poly Extension Gel Nails are a hybrid nail enhancement formula that combines the durability of acrylic nails with the elasticity of gel nails. They can be applied to natural nails or used to create extensions. Poly Gel nails can be worn for up to four weeks, after which they need to be refilled or professionally removed.

The removal process for Poly Extension Gel Nails typically involves the following steps:

  • Trim and file: Start by trimming any excess nail length with nail trimmers. Then, use a nail file to gently file away most of the Poly Gel product from the natural nails, being careful not to sand down to the natural nail plate.
  • Buff and shape: Once you have filed away most of the product, buff the top layer of the nails, leaving only a thin coating of Poly Gel. Use a fine-grit nail buffer to shape the nails gently.
  • Cleanse: Cleanse the nails to remove any dust or residue from the filing and buffing process. You can use a soft brush or a lint-free cloth for this step.
  • Soak and scrape: Some Poly Gel systems may require a pH bond application after removal. If you are using acetone for removal, it is recommended to apply petroleum jelly around the cuticle area to protect the skin from direct exposure. Soak a cotton ball in acetone, place it on your nail, and wrap it with foil to hold it in place. Let it sit for 10-20 minutes, and then use a cuticle pusher to gently scrape away the softened Poly Gel.
  • Moisturize: After removing the Poly Gel, it is important to moisturize your nails and cuticles. Acetone can be drying, so apply cuticle oil or a rich hand cream to rehydrate and nourish your nails.

It is important to note that some brands of Poly Gel cannot be soaked off with acetone and will need to be filed off. Always read the product label and instructions to determine the appropriate removal method for your specific Poly Gel product. Additionally, consider having your Poly Gel nails removed by a professional nail technician to ensure the integrity of your natural nails remains intact.

Frequently asked questions

Poly extension gel nails are a hybrid nail enhancement method that combines the strength and durability of acrylic nails with the flexibility of gel nails. They are perfect for those who want longer nails but struggle to grow them naturally.

The cost of a poly extension gel nail application can range from \$50 to \$150 for a fresh set, with fill-ins ranging from \$50 to \$100. The price may vary depending on the location and reputation of the nail salon.

Poly extension gel nails can last up to three to four weeks. However, this may depend on individual nail growth and lifestyle factors.

Soaking your nails in acetone remover for about 30 seconds should loosen the poly extension gel nails enough to cut the extension off easily. A nail file can then be used to remove any remaining gel. It is recommended to have poly extension gel nails removed by a professional to avoid damaging your natural nails.
